We are himala an ambitious early-stage AI startup on a mission to revolutionize how professionals prepare for their most important meetings. By leveraging the latest AI agentic methodologies we provide intelligent insights and automated preparation tools that empower users to be more confident informed and successful. We are building a small dynamic team of passionate builders who are excited to define a new category of software. We work in a hybrid setup coming to the office 2-3 days a week with Monday & Friday always being Home Office.
Who We Are Looking For
We are looking for a versatile and experienced Senior Full Stack Engineer who is equally comfortable crafting exceptional intuitive user interfaces with React and building robust scalable backend services with all in Typescript. You are a product-minded engineer who thrives on owning features end-to-end from architectural design to deployment. Your expertise will be critical in shaping our core product technology stack and engineering culture as we grow.
We recognize that nobody is an expert at everythingwhat matters is your approach to tackling challenges and knowing when to tap into the teams collective expertise. Everyone brings different strengths across the spectrum of skills weve outlined here and were excited to discover what your unique strong points are and how youll contribute to our team.
Our current stack is Mastra OpenSearch Fastify Kysely PostgreSQL PGVector gRPC/ConnectRPC React Tanstack Query & Router Tailwind RadixUI AWS.
Tasks
Your Area of Responsibility
- End-to-End Feature Development: Design develop and deploy high-quality features across the entire stackfrom engineering user-centric interfaces in React to building high-performance backend services in in Typescript of course.
- Build and Scale Our Platform: Architect maintain and optimize our systems for performance and reliability. We have a strong engineering mindset but stay pragmatic and fast-paced - ask for forgiveness rather than permission.
- Collaborate Cross-Functionally: Go beyond ticket implementation and work proactively with Product UX and other engineers to define requirements refine user experiences and ensure seamless integration from concept to deployment. You need to play an active role in this.
- Engage in Knowledge Sharing: Actively participate in tech talks architectural discussions workflow documentation and the exploration of modern technologies to foster a culture of continuous a Product-First Mindset: Contribute innovative ideas for leveraging AI to enhance our meeting prep solutions and create a truly intelligent user experience.
Requirements
Must-Have Skills & Experience
- Full Stack Expertise: 4 years of hands-on experience in software development with significant expertise across both frontend and backend technologies.
- Frontend Mastery: Deep proficiency in and its core principles along with mastery of Typescript CSS and HTML. Proven experience building responsive high-quality web applications using Tailwind CSS and component libraries (ideally Radix UI).
- Backend Prowess: Minimum of 4 years of professional experience with with a comprehensive knowledge of software architecture and design patterns. Strong experience with developing efficient & robust API interfaces and proficiency in working with relational databases.
- Testing & Observability: Writing tests for critical parts of the software should be second nature to you.
- Startup Mentality: A get things done attitude with the ability to operate autonomously address bugs and enhance features with innovative solutions. You thrive in a dynamic early-stage environment and demonstrate resilience and a hunger for growth.
- Collaboration & Communication: Strong problem-solving skills and a collaborative mindset. You value feedback shared responsibilities and clear communication. Fluent in written and spoken for Engineering Excellence: A deep commitment to engineering best practices including clean code continuous refactoring automated testing and thorough code review processes.
Benefits
- Free fruits candy and coffee bla bla of course. But really:
- Ownership and autonomy above all if this is your thing own it!
- Open culture of discussion. There are no no-gos if you have better arguments we will change it.
- The freedom to own features subsystems topics. If youre good at it you can be the guy for it.
- Any AI tool you want/need. We have access to all the latest AI tools and encourage their use. We dont vibe code but heavily use AI as a force multiplier.
- Whatever editor or setup floats your boat. You dont use vim! Thats weird but ok.